Unlocking MEV: A Beginner's Guide to Profit Securing

MEV, or Maximal Extractable Worth , represents a fascinating, yet often complex , concept in the realm of blockchain technology. Essentially, it’s the potential to create earnings by strategically reorganizing or inserting transactions within a block before it's finalized to the chain. For newcomers, the process can seem confusing, but the core idea revolves around identifying and capitalizing on arbitrage situations or front-running approaches in decentralized exchanges (DEXs) and other protocols. Understanding MEV requires a fundamental grasp of how blocks are produced and how miners (or validators) order transactions, and while dangers certainly exist , the potential incentives are attracting increasing focus from developers and investors alike.
